All are considered laboratory-developed tests, and are therefore not controlled by the Food and Drug Administration. advertisement Yet doctor groups have for years recommended versus using immunoglobulin G tests to evaluate for so-called food sensitivities or intolerances. And allergy professionals informed STAT that the test is ineffective at finest and could even trigger damage if it leads customers to needlessly cut nutritious foods from their diet plan.

Food level of sensitivity is an umbrella term that includes signs that can arise, for instance, from trouble absorbing a food, as in lactose intolerance, or vulnerability to the impact of a food, as in caffeine level of sensitivity. These symptoms, however, do not include an immune response. (Food allergic reactions, on the other hand, have more major symptoms and are driven by the body immune system; validated tests for them do exist.) Clients who ask Dr.

Everly, Well's food level of sensitivity tests make use of a frustrating reality for those questioning whether their symptoms come from the food they eat: There is no simple way to find an answer. The doctor-advised method is to cut common transgressors from the diet one by one a so-called removal diet but that is cumbersome, lengthy, and, by its very nature, restrictive.

Your body can react to a "frustrating" food in a number of various ways, and how your body responds to that food depends upon whether you have a food level of sensitivity, food intolerance, or food allergic reaction. It's not uncommon for confusion to exist around the truth that allergies, intolerances, and sensitivities aren't interchangeable.

Food Sensitivity A food sensitivity might result from a kind of immune system reaction that's really different than a food allergic reaction. While not totally understood, research study has actually shown that people might recognize symptom-causing foods utilizing the results of Ig, G screening along with a removal diet. Ig, G antibody responses against those foods might be regular in some people, however in others it might trigger signs since of the swelling the immune response produces from those interactions.

If the absence of scientific backing is not sufficient to convince you to go to a professional instead, the fact that there is no backing likewise means that taking an at-home food level of sensitivity test will simply prove an inconvenience. As Good, RX Health notes, you will have to pay for a test and then in all probability, have to take a test when you visit the specialist anyhow - everlywell vsti reviews.

As the licensed diet professional Tamara Duker Freuman wrote in a piece for Self, a specialist would rather you not take a test prior to seeing them. That's since they need to eliminate any ideas that the test had actually offered the patient. The very best case circumstances are those in which the client listens.
